Henry J. Eyring – Powerlist – 50 Most Influential Business Leaders in Idaho

Henry J. Eyring has been the president of Brigham Young University–Idaho (BYU–Idaho) since April 2017, appropriately making him the 17th president in the university’s history.

Eyring has been associated with Idaho since he came to Rexburg in 1971 as a child, when his father was the newly appointed president of Ricks College, which is present-day BYU–Idaho. He earned a bachelor’s degree in geology, a master’s degree in business administration and a Juris Doctor from BYU. He then spent time working in Massachusetts and Utah before returning to BYU–Idaho in 2006 to serve as the associate academic vice president.

Over the next decade, Eyring also held the positions of advancement vice president and academic vice president. He has authored and/or co-authored several books, including “The Innovative University: Changing the DNA of Higher Education from the Inside Out,” which analyzes the future of higher education.
